Monero wallets, ring signatures, and the GUI: myths, mechanics, and what actually protects your privacy

Claim: “Monero transactions are invisible and unbreakable.” Counterintuitive statistic: Monero’s privacy is robust by design, but that robustness depends on choices you make—node selection, wallet mode, seed security, and network routing. In practice, privacy is a stack: cryptographic primitives like ring signatures form the foundation, but operational choices (running a local node, using Tor, protecting your seed) determine how much of that foundation you actually get to use. If you want maximum anonymity in the US or elsewhere, the hard part isn’t the math; it’s the configuration and threat model.

This piece clears three persistent myths, explains how ring signatures and the Monero GUI wallet work in practice, and gives concrete, usable heuristics for decision-making. You’ll leave with a clearer mental model of “what actually protects me” and specific trade-offs to weigh when you configure a wallet for high-stakes privacy.

Monero stylized logo emphasizing privacy-first design; useful for recognizing official Monero project resources

Myth 1: “Monero’s ring signatures alone make me anonymous” — the reality

Ring signatures are a cryptographic technique that mixes a real signer with decoys (other outputs) so an on-chain observer cannot tell which output funded a transaction. That mechanism is powerful: it provides sender ambiguity and is one of the pillars of Monero’s privacy-by-default design. But ring signatures are a link-layer defense, not a complete privacy system. They obscure which prior outputs were spent, yet they do not address network-layer leaks (IP addresses) or user errors (reusing addresses, poor seed handling).

Mechanism-first: ring signatures protect the on-chain association between inputs and outputs by creating a cryptographic “anonymity set.” The larger and more representative the set, the stronger the confusion for an analyst. However, the anonymity set’s effectiveness depends on the distribution of decoys, transaction timing, and off-chain metadata. In other words, ring signatures reduce one kind of traceability while leaving other attack surfaces intact.

Trade-off and limitation: you can’t amplify ring signatures after the fact. If you leak identifying metadata while broadcasting a transaction (for example, by using a compromised machine or connecting directly from your home IP without Tor), the best cryptography in the world won’t retroactively hide that leak. So ring signatures are necessary but not sufficient.

Myth 2: “Using a remote node is fine if I care about privacy” — nuanced correction

The Monero GUI wallet offers two sensible modes: Simple Mode, which generally connects to a remote node for a quick setup, and Advanced Mode, which lets you run a local node. Running a local node (full or pruned) maximizes privacy because your wallet’s view and broadcast activity are isolated to your machine. A remote node speeds setup but hands network metadata—IP addresses and request patterns—to a third party, which can weaken anonymity.

Decision heuristic: treat remote nodes as convenience, not privacy equivalents. If you need immediate usability (e.g., on mobile or a fresh desktop), a remote node is a practical choice. If you’re in the US and face adversaries capable of correlating IPs and timestamps—law enforcement, surveillance-capable network operators, or sophisticated blockchain analysts—prioritize a local node plus Tor/I2P routing. Blockchain pruning offers a middle path: you can run a pruned local node with ~30GB storage and keep nearly full privacy protection without the full storage cost.

How the Monero GUI wallet fits into a privacy workflow

The official GUI is designed for a spectrum of users. Simple Mode is convenient: it connects to a remote node and lets new users receive and spend XMR quickly. Advanced Mode is for people who want full control: running a local node, choosing restore height during recovery to limit scanning work, enabling Tor/I2P, or integrating hardware wallets. The GUI is not just a pretty wrapper for the CLI; in Advanced Mode it exposes the same mechanisms that matter for privacy practice.

Practical setup advice: if maximum privacy matters, start by verifying your download (SHA256 and developer GPG signatures)—compromise at this step ruins everything—and then choose Advanced Mode. Next, decide whether you can run a local node. If yes, enable pruning if disk space is constrained. If no, pair Simple Mode with Tor/I2P and prefer community-trusted remote nodes; avoid ad-hoc or unknown servers. Wherever possible, use subaddresses for incoming payments to limit linkage across transactions and create view-only wallets when you must share visibility without giving spending power.

Myth 3: “Your seed phrase is just a recovery tool” — why it’s the central attack vector

Monero uses a 25-word mnemonic seed that maps directly to private keys. The seed is not simply convenient; it is the ultimate secret. Anyone with it controls funds. This is obvious but often underrated in practice. Operational mistakes—backing it up to cloud storage, photographing it on an internet-connected device, or typing it into a compromised computer—are common failure modes. A mathematically perfect privacy protocol can be undermined by a single human error.

Heuristic: treat the seed like nuclear material. Keep it offline, split if necessary (with care around recombination risks), and avoid storing it where attackers could access it. For high-value holdings, combine cold storage (hardware wallet + offline seed) with multisignature arrangements to distribute trust.

Where Monero’s privacy can be challenged: boundary conditions and unresolved issues

Several practical boundary conditions matter. First, network-level anonymity requires either a local node or routing through Tor/I2P. Tor integration is supported by the CLI and GUI, but Tor itself has limitations and failure modes; traffic correlation attacks remain a theoretical concern when adversaries control both ends of the network. Second, exchange flows and off-chain interactions can deanonymize users if exchanges require identity and then link deposits to on-chain outputs. Third, auditing and compliance rules in the US can pressure service providers to reveal metadata; decentralization of remote nodes helps but doesn’t eliminate legal and operational pressure on node operators.

Open question: how will future analytics tools evolve in exploiting side channels—timing information, fee patterns, or cross-protocol linkages—to weaken assumptions that ring signatures alone provide full unlinkability? The cryptographic community continues to test Monero’s primitives against new analytic methods; vigilance and conservative operational practices are prudent until those debates settle.

Concrete decision framework: four-step privacy checklist

1) Threat model first: define adversaries (curiosity vs. surveillance-capable). 2) Seed protection: store offline and verify backups. 3) Node choice: local pruned node + Tor for high privacy; trusted remote node + Tor if local node impossible. 4) Address hygiene: use subaddresses for different counterparties, avoid repeat use, and prefer view-only wallets for third-party audits.

This simple framework maps choices to threats. If your adversary is a casual observer, remote node + subaddresses may suffice. If your adversary can correlate network traffic or compel service providers in the US, escalate to a local node, Tor, and hardware-multisig protections.

What to watch next

Monitor three signals: (1) protocol changes from the Monero project that alter default ring sizes or decoy sampling, (2) tooling that improves node privacy or reduces client metadata, and (3) legal changes in the US affecting exchanges and node operators. Any of these could shift the practical trade-offs between convenience and privacy.

One conditional scenario: if exchange reporting requirements increase, on-ramps will become the weaker link. Expect operational privacy (local node, Tor, deposit strategies) to grow in importance compared with purely cryptographic defenses.

FAQ

Q: Is the Monero GUI wallet safe enough out of the box?

A: It depends on your threat model. Out of the box, the GUI in Simple Mode is safe for routine private transactions, but it connects to a remote node by default which leaks network metadata to that node operator. For maximum anonymity—especially against surveillance-level adversaries—use Advanced Mode, verify downloads, run a local (pruned) node where possible, and route traffic through Tor/I2P.

Q: Do ring signatures make Monero untraceable forever?

A: Ring signatures obscure on-chain input-output links but do not protect against every attack. They don’t stop IP-level tracking, exchange KYC linking, or operational mistakes. Think of ring signatures as a robust layer of defense that must be combined with good operational security to achieve practical anonymity.

Q: Can I use a hardware wallet with the GUI?

A: Yes. The official GUI integrates with hardware wallets like Ledger and selected Trezor models. Combining a hardware wallet with a local node and Tor gives a strong balance of cold-storage security and network-level anonymity.

Q: When should I use a remote node?

A: Use a remote node for convenience—quick setup, low local storage, or mobile use. But treat it as a temporary or lower-privacy option. If you need long-term, high-assurance privacy in the US, plan to migrate to a local node or a highly trusted remote node with additional network protections.

If you want a practical first step: download the official GUI, verify the signatures, and experiment in Advanced Mode with a pruned local node plus Tor. For a concise, secure download and further documentation, see the monero wallet resource. That sequence of choices—verified software, protected seed, node selection, and address hygiene—is the operational core of real-world Monero privacy.

Comments

Leave a Reply

Your email address will not be published. Required fields are marked *